Since you mention "Civic", what's the deal with the rear calipers and having to "screw" them back in? Ran across that on the wife's car (Civic)...
it seems that is a Japanese thing. the rear calipers will drive you crazy till you figure out that they screw in.(course you figured that one out). Neighbor called me over to help on a Mazda.... SAME thing. Once you got it...its okay. but DANG that first 5 hours is a bear!!!!:D:D:D
